51单片机十字交通灯仿真

作者&投稿:路竿 (若有异议请与网页底部的电邮联系)

单片机做一个交通灯南北绿灯80秒黄灯3秒,东西绿灯60秒,当救护车来时...
控制连线的对应关系如表1所示。表1交通灯与单片机之间的控制关系1R 1Y 1B 1R 1Y 1BP1.5 P1.4 P1.3 P1.2 P1.1 P1.0南北红灯南北黄灯南北绿灯东西红灯东西黄灯东西绿灯主程序执行对P1口各使用位的控制,并调用相应的延时子程序实现。有中断产生时,则转入相应的中断。其他的请自己研究。

如何用c语言编程在单片机上做交通信号灯
(1)电路连接图:三、软件程序(C语言) 以下是整个设计的软件程序,直接可以编译成*。Hex代码。通过以上电路,下载到单片机,可直接运行。\/\/***\/\/\/程序名:十字路口交通灯控制\/\/编写人:黄庭剑\/\/初写时间:2009年1月2日\/\/程序功能:南北为车行道,延时60秒;东西方向为人行道,延时20秒,且在最后...

单片机编程:设计十字路口交通灯,以最常用的两条线路的交通信号控制为例...
ORG 0000H MAIN:MOV DPTR,#0FF20H MOV A,#03H MOVX @DPTR,A MOV 2AH,#1FH MOV P1,#0CH MOV R7,#19H PRG1: LCALL DELAY1 DJNZ R7,PRG1 MOV P1,#0AH MOV R7,#05H PRG2: LCALL DELAY1 DJNZ R7, PRG2 MOV P1,#21H MOV 2AH,#1FH MOV R7, #19H PGR3: LCALL DELAY1 DJN...

求单片机,十字路口交通灯的程序,汇编语言的,我有C的,可是老师说得又汇编...
;--- ;程序实现功能 ;西南北路口直行与转弯交替通行,数码管显示直行通行倒计时,红绿黄灯显示包括人行道在内的道路交通状态。;某一方向道路拥挤时,可以人工控制调节东西南北方向通行时间。;紧急情况时,各路口交通灯显示红灯,数码管保持数据不变。;工作寄存器及存储单元分配 ;1.工作寄存器 ;R2设置为定...

这个用单片机实现交通灯功能的程序怎么编?
很容易的 分四个阶段:while(1){ Zhu_G=1;Zhu_Y=0;Zhu_R=0; \/\/主干道绿灯亮,黄灯灭,红灯灭 Zi_G=0;Zi_Y=0;Zi_R=1; \/\/支干道绿灯灭,黄灯灭,红灯亮 delay(10); \/\/第一阶段10秒 Zhu_G=0;Zhu_Y=0;Zhu_R=1; \/\/主干道绿灯灭,黄灯亮,红灯灭 Zi_G=0...

单片机原理与应用十字路口交通灯控制中倒计时是怎么实现的
这个倒计时很好实现,用定时器设置1秒减1就可以了。例程如下:include<reg51.h> define uchar unsigned char define uint unsigned int sbit RED_A=P3^0; \/\/东西向指示灯 sbit YELLOW_A=P3^1;sbit GREEN_A=P3^2;sbit RED_B=P3^3; \/\/南北向指示灯 sbit YELLOW_B=P3^4;sbit GREEN_B=P3^...

基于单片机十字路口交通灯控制的模拟
include <AT89X52.H> \/\/ define uint unsigned int \/\/宏定义 define uchar unsigned char \/\/宏定义 sbit xg=P3^0; \/\/位定义 sbit xy=P3^1;sbit xr=P3^2;sbit yg=P3^3;sbit yy=P3^4;sbit yr=P3^5;sbit led1=P2^0;sbit led2=P2^1;uint mun,...

...黄灯亮1秒,灭1秒,共10秒,绿灯亮50秒,单片机程序
太简单,我的百度空间有类似的程序,改一下就行。你实在不会给我留言,我马上解决(下面程序就是你需要的)设计一个交通灯模拟系统,要求 1南北方向和东西方向通行时间都是60秒 2绿灯变红灯时有10秒的黄灯闪烁时间,黄灯亮1秒,灭1秒 3设置两个LED,用于时间倒计时的显示 include<regx51.h> define ...

利用单片机的定时器产生秒信号,控制十字路口的红、绿、黄灯交替点亮和...
RED_A=0;YELLOW_A=0;GREEN_A=1; RED_B=1;YELLOW_B=0;GREEN_B=0; if(++Time_Count!=time) return; Time_Count=0; Operation_Type=2; break; case 2: \/\/东西向黄灯开始闪烁,绿灯关闭 LEDewg=0x0; LEDews=0x0; if(++Time_Count!=8) return; Time_Count=0; YELLOW...

单片机交通灯的设计与方法,要具体,只要文字,不要图片谢谢了,大神帮忙啊...
在实时检测和自动控制的单片机应用系统中,单片机往往作为一个核心部件来使用,仅单片机方面知识是不够的,还应根据具体硬件结构软硬件结合,加以完善。 十字路口车辆穿梭,行人熙攘,车行车道,人行人道,有条不紊。那么靠什么来实现这井然秩序呢?靠的就是交通信号灯的自动指挥系统。交通信号灯控制方式...

汝苛18344543434问: 用51单片机做交通信号灯 -
章丘市利必回答: 有以下可能的原因:1、51单片机高电平驱动能力较小,建议低电平点亮,也就是说二极管接正.2、启动电路(第9脚)有没有接到一个阻容电路上?99脚悬空,程序可能乱跑的.

汝苛18344543434问: 用51单片机制作红绿灯,要求按键能控制整个电路的启动和停止,用汇编语言怎么编写程序?
章丘市利必回答: 交通路口红绿灯自动控制器电路图 如图所示为交通路口红绿灯自动控制电路.该控制器主要由四块555(IC2~IC5)和一些阻容元件组成的四级单稳态延时电路首尾相连而成.输入的8V电压经78M05稳压后为555提供VDD=+5V的电源电压. 当刚接...

汝苛18344543434问: 求一段51单片机交通灯程序:1.东西红南北绿时间15s 2.东西黄灯闪烁5s 以上2段+上延时与计时器 -
章丘市利必回答: RED_NS EQU P1.0 GREEN_NS EQU P1.1 YELLOW_NS EQU P1.2 RED_EW EQU P1.3 GREEN_EW EQU P1.4 YELLOW_EW EQU P1.5 FLASH_NS BIT 00H FLASH_EW BIT 01H TIME EQU 30H TICK EQU 31H;--------------------------------- ORG ...

汝苛18344543434问: 十字路口,设计红黄绿灯控制器,要求AT89C51单片机,在proteus7程序下仿真,使用单片机指令系统编程. -
章丘市利必回答: 单片机交通灯,控制好定时器和输入输出口.网络很多资料可以查查.

汝苛18344543434问: 基于51单片机的红绿灯原理
章丘市利必回答: 注p0口为东西红灯; p1口为东西黄灯;p2口为东西绿灯;p3南北红灯;p4南北黄灯;p5南北绿灯;绿灯停留3s;黄灯闪烁5次,每次0.2s,红的停留4s ORG 0000HLJMP MAINORG 0030HMAIN:MOV DPTR,#B1MOV R2,#4MOV A,#0HF3:MOV ...

汝苛18344543434问: 如何运用51单片机设计一个交通灯系统 -
章丘市利必回答: 运用定时器,数码管LED和8255A设计一个交通灯控制系统! 1.南北绿灯,东西红灯,20秒 2.南北转黄灯,东西红灯,5秒 3.南北红灯,东西绿灯,20秒 4.南北红灯,东西转黄灯,5秒 5.循环步骤1

汝苛18344543434问: 利用mcs - 51单片机指令系统设计一段交通灯轮流点亮的程序 -
章丘市利必回答: 参考程序, 具体留言商议.ORG 0000HLJMP MAINORG 0100H MAIN:MOV SP,#60H ; LCALL DIR ;调用日期、时间显示子程序 LOOP:MOV P1,#0FFHLJMP TESTLCALL ROAD1 ;路口1的车直行时各路口灯亮情况LCALL DLY30s ;...

汝苛18344543434问: 利用51单片机模拟交通灯控制,怎么用数码管显示出来 -
章丘市利必回答: 这最好用静态显示,只需要扩展74HC595即可,每个74HC595可以显示一位数字,它们级联,所以一般只需要4根IO口线即可.老的方案使用74LS164,不过切换时有闪动.

汝苛18344543434问: 单片机编程:设计十字路口交通灯,以最常用的两条线路的交通信号控制为例. -
章丘市利必回答: ORG 0000H MAIN:MOV DPTR,#0FF20H MOV A,#03H MOVX @DPTR,A MOV 2AH,#1FH MOV P1,#0CH MOV R7,#19H PRG1: LCALL DELAY1 DJNZ R7,PRG1 MOV P1,#0AH MOV R7,#05H PRG2: LCALL DELAY1 DJNZ R7, PRG2 MOV P1,#...

汝苛18344543434问: 运用51单片机设计一个交通灯系统,急求!运用定时器,数码管LED和8255A设计一个交通灯控制系统! -
章丘市利必回答: /************************************* 程序名称:红绿灯学习 功能描述:简易十字路口信号控制 作都名称:CYB 创建时间:2009/07/26*************************************/#include <reg51.h>#define FX_Time 4 //放行时间#define JG_Time 1 //警告时间 ...


本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网